  5. Family (1976 TV series)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Family_(1976_TV_series)

    Family is an American television drama series aired on ABC from March 9, 1976, to June 25, 1980. It was conceived as a six-episode limited series, [1] but initial high ratings led to the production of 86 weekly episodes. Creative control of the show was split among executive producers Leonard Goldberg, Aaron Spelling and Mike Nichols.

  8. I, Claudius (TV series)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/I,_Claudius_(TV_series)

    I, Claudius (stylised as I·CLAVDIVS) is a 1976 BBC Television adaptation of Robert Graves' 1934 novel I, Claudius and its 1935 sequel Claudius the God.Written by Jack Pulman, it stars Derek Jacobi as Claudius, with Siân Phillips, Brian Blessed, George Baker, Margaret Tyzack, John Hurt, Patricia Quinn, Ian Ogilvy, Kevin McNally, Patrick Stewart and John Rhys-Davies.

  9. Gemini Man (TV series) - Wikipedia

    en.wikipedia.org/wiki/Gemini_Man_(TV_series)

    Gemini Man is an American action-adventure drama series that aired on NBC in 1976. The third television series based on H. G. Wells ' 1897 science-fiction novel The Invisible Man , Gemini Man was created to replace the previous season's The Invisible Man using simpler and less expensive special effects.
